Detailed Analysis
Research on Manganese and Rice Bran suggests that they do not have a significant interaction. Studies have shown that Rice Bran can affect the bioavailability of minerals, but the impact on Manganese is not substantial. Overall, taking Manganese and Rice Bran together does not seem to pose any major concerns. No mechanism found. The existing research does not provide clear evidence of a biochemical interaction between Manganese and Rice Bran that would affect their function or absorption in the body.
